The UNICO Square Cuvettes, Quartz, 2×2.5 Mm Window S-90-359Q are designed with specific dimensions and material properties to ensure optimal performance in spectrophotometric applications. The defining feature is their construction from high-quality quartz, which is crucial for its excellent transparency across a broad spectral range, particularly in the ultraviolet region where glass absorbs significantly. They are square in shape, a common design for ease of handling and insertion into spectrophotometer sample holders.

The key specifications include the 2×2.5 mm window size. This refers to the dimensions of the light path through which the spectrophotometer beam passes. A precise and consistent window size is vital for accurate path length, which directly impacts absorbance calculations (Beer-Lambert Law). The overall dimensions are standard for benchtop spectrophotometers, ensuring compatibility.

The S-90-359Q designation likely indicates a specific model number within the UNICO catalog, signifying this particular quartz construction and window dimension. The choice of quartz over glass is paramount for applications requiring measurements below 340 nm, as glass becomes opaque. This makes these particular cuvettes suitable for a wide array of analytical tasks, from routine QC checks to more demanding research applications.

Durability & Maintenance

When considering durability, it’s important to differentiate between susceptibility to breakage and resistance to chemical and optical degradation. These quartz cuvettes are highly resistant to chemical attack and maintain their optical clarity over extended use, provided they are handled with care. Unlike plastic cuvettes that can scratch or degrade when exposed to solvents or UV light, these are built for longevity in demanding analytical environments.

Their maintenance is straightforward, revolving around proper cleaning and storage. After use, they must be thoroughly rinsed with deionized water and dried to prevent salt or residue buildup. For tough samples, a dilute solution of an appropriate cleaning agent (like Alconox or nitric acid for certain applications, always followed by thorough rinsing) can be used. Storing them upright in their original packaging or a dedicated cuvette rack prevents damage and contamination.

Potential failure points are primarily physical breakage due to dropping. While the quartz is strong, it is still brittle. There are no other significant wear-and-tear concerns for the optical components themselves under normal laboratory conditions.
